Skip to content

Commit 9e55620

Browse files
Add support for Kilted (#966)
Signed-off-by: Christophe Bedard <bedard.christophe@gmail.com>
1 parent c30d4b4 commit 9e55620

File tree

4 files changed

+16
-1
lines changed

4 files changed

+16
-1
lines changed

.github/workflows/test.yml

Lines changed: 13 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-69,7 +69,7 @@ jobs:
6969
fail-fast: false
7070
matrix:
7171
os: [macOS-latest, windows-2019]
72-
ros_distribution: [humble, iron, jazzy]
72+
ros_distribution: [humble, iron, jazzy, kilted]
7373
env:
7474
INSTALL_TYPE: ${{ matrix.os == 'windows-2019' && 'merged' || 'default' }}
7575
INSTALL_PATH: ${{ matrix.os == 'windows-2019' && 'install/share' || 'install' }}
@@ -253,6 +253,8 @@ jobs:
253253
ros_distribution: iron
254254
- os: ubuntu:24.04
255255
ros_distribution: jazzy
256+
- os: ubuntu:24.04
257+
ros_distribution: kilted
256258
- os: ubuntu:24.04
257259
ros_distribution: rolling
258260
- os: windows-2019
@@ -261,6 +263,8 @@ jobs:
261263
ros_distribution: iron
262264
- os: windows-2019
263265
ros_distribution: jazzy
266+
- os: windows-2019
267+
ros_distribution: kilted
264268
- os: windows-2019
265269
ros_distribution: rolling
266270
- os: macOS-latest
@@ -269,6 +273,8 @@ jobs:
269273
ros_distribution: iron
270274
- os: macOS-latest
271275
ros_distribution: jazzy
276+
- os: macOS-latest
277+
ros_distribution: kilted
272278
- os: macOS-latest
273279
ros_distribution: rolling
274280
env:
@@ -459,6 +465,7 @@ jobs:
459465
- humble
460466
- iron
461467
- jazzy
468+
- kilted
462469
- rolling
463470

464471
# Define the Docker image(s) associated with each ROS distribution.
@@ -483,6 +490,11 @@ jobs:
483490
ros_distribution: jazzy
484491
distro_repos_url: https://raw.githubusercontent.com/ros2/ros2/jazzy/ros2.repos
485492

493+
# Kilted Kaiju (May 2025 - November 2026)
494+
- docker_image: ubuntu:noble
495+
ros_distribution: kilted
496+
distro_repos_url: https://raw.githubusercontent.com/ros2/ros2/kilted/ros2.repos
497+
486498
# Rolling Ridley (see REP 2002: https://www.ros.org/reps/rep-2002.html)
487499
- docker_image: ubuntu:noble
488500
ros_distribution: rolling

__tests__/ros-ci.test.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-42,6 +42,7 @@ describe("validate distribution test", () => {
4242
expect(actionRosCi.validateDistros("", "humble")).toBe(true);
4343
expect(actionRosCi.validateDistros("", "iron")).toBe(true);
4444
expect(actionRosCi.validateDistros("", "jazzy")).toBe(true);
45+
expect(actionRosCi.validateDistros("", "kilted")).toBe(true);
4546
expect(actionRosCi.validateDistros("", "rolling")).toBe(true);
4647

4748
expect(actionRosCi.validateDistros("noetic", "rolling")).toBe(true);

dist/index.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-30721,6 +30721,7 @@ const validROS2Distros = [
3072130721
"humble",
3072230722
"iron",
3072330723
"jazzy",
30724+
"kilted",
3072430725
"rolling",
3072530726
];
3072630727
const targetROS1DistroInput = "target-ros1-distro";

src/action-ros-ci.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-19,6 +19,7 @@ const validROS2Distros: string[] = [
1919
"humble",
2020
"iron",
2121
"jazzy",
22+
"kilted",
2223
"rolling",
2324
];
2425
const targetROS1DistroInput: string = "target-ros1-distro";

0 commit comments

Comments
 (0)